CORI Volunteer Opportunity

On February 19, 2014, the MBLA partnered with Greater Boston Legal Services (GBLS) to assist those who need legal help sealing their criminal records. The event was held in honor of Black History Month and in celebration of the 5-year anniversary of the GBLS CORI & Re-entry Project. Horace Small from the Union of Minority Neighborhoods and Boston City Councilor Tito Jackson provided remarks. MBLA volunteers assisted with intake.

Affinity Bar Leadership Institute Session: Event Planning 101

On February 12, 2014, the MBLA joined members of other affinity bar organizations for a panel on event planning at the Boston Bar Association. Immediate Past President Rachael Rollins was one of the panelists. The panelists gave advice on planning large events for your bar organization, including strategies for securing sponsorships.
